🧠 What are connected agents?

In Copilot Studio, you're not limited to building single, monolithic agents. You can create multi-agent systems - networks of specialized agents that work together to handle complex workflows.

Think of it like a real-world organization: instead of one person doing everything, you have specialists who excel at specific tasks and collaborate when needed.

Why multi-agent systems matter

  • Scalability: Each agent can be developed, tested, and maintained independently by different teams.
  • Specialization: Agents can focus on what they do best. Perhaps one for data processing, another for user interaction, another for decision-making.
  • Flexibility: You can mix and match agents, reuse them across projects, and evolve your system incrementally.
  • Maintainability: Changes to one agent don't necessarily affect others, making updates safer and easier.

Real-world example: Hiring process

Consider our hiring workflow - multiple agents might work together with the following responsibilities:

  • Resume intake requires document parsing and data extraction skills
  • Scoring involves evaluating candidate resumes and matching them to job requirements
  • Interview preparation needs deep reasoning about candidate fit
  • Candidate communication requires empathetic communication abilities

Rather than building one massive agent that tries to handle all these different skills, you can create specialized agents for each area and orchestrate them together.

🔗 Child agents vs connected agents: The key difference

Copilot Studio offers two ways to build multi-agent systems, each with distinct use cases:

↘️ Child agents

Child agents are lightweight specialists that live within your main agent. Think of them as specialized teams within the same department.

Key technical details

  • Child agents live within the parent agent and have a single configuration page.
  • Tools and Knowledge are stored at the parent agent, but configured to be "Available to" the child agent.
  • Child agents share the topics of their parent agent. Topics can be referenced by the child agent instructions.
  • Child agents don't need separate publishing - they're automatically available within their parent agent once created. This makes testing easier because changes to the parent and child agents can be performed in the same shared workspace.

Use child agents when

  • A single team manages the entire solution
  • You want to logically organize tools and knowledge into sub-agents
  • You don't need separate authentication or deployment for each agent
  • The agents won't be published separately or used independently
  • You don't need to reuse agents across multiple solutions

Example: An IT helpdesk agent with child agents for:

  • Password reset procedures
  • Hardware troubleshooting
  • Software installation guides

🔀 Connected agents

Connected agents are full-fledged, independent agents that your main agent can collaborate with. Think of them as separate departments working together on a project.

Key technical details

  • Connected agents have their own topics and conversation flows. They operate independently with their own settings, logic, and deployment lifecycle.
  • Connected agents must be published before they can be added to and used by other agents.
  • During testing, changes to the connected agent must be published before they can be used by the calling agent.

Use connected agents when

  • Multiple teams develop and maintain different agents independently
  • Agents need their own settings, authentication, and deployment channels
  • You want to publish and maintain agents separately with independent application lifecycle management (ALM) for each agent
  • Agents should be reusable across multiple solutions

Example: A customer service system that connects to:

  • A separate billing agent maintained by the finance team
  • A separate technical support agent maintained by the product team
  • A separate returns agent maintained by the operations team

TIP

You can mix both approaches! For example, your main agent could connect to external agents from other teams while also having its own child agents for specialized internal tasks.

🎯 Multi-agent architecture patterns

When designing multi-agent systems, several patterns emerge based on how agents interact:

PatternDescriptionBest For
Hub and SpokeA main orchestrator agent coordinates with multiple specialized agents. The orchestrator handles user interaction and delegates tasks to child or connected agents.Complex workflows where one agent coordinates specialized tasks
PipelineAgents pass work sequentially from one to the next, each adding value before passing to the next stage.Linear processes like application processing (intake → screening → interview → decision)
CollaborativeAgents work together simultaneously on different aspects of the same problem, sharing context and results.Complex analysis requiring multiple perspectives or expertise areas

TIP

You may even have a hybrid of two or more of these patterns.

💬 Agent communication and context sharing

When agents work together, they need to share information effectively. Here's how this works in Copilot Studio:

Conversation history

By default, when a main agent calls a child or connected agent, it can pass along the conversation history. This gives the specialist agent full context about what the user has been discussing.

You can disable this for security or performance reasons - for example, if the specialist agent only needs to complete a specific task without needing the full conversation context. This can be a good defense against data leakage.

Explicit instructions

Your main agent can give specific instructions to child or connected agents. For example: "Process this resume and summarize their skills for the Senior Developer role."

Return values

Agents can return structured information back to the calling agent, allowing the main agent to use that information in subsequent steps or share it with other agents.

Dataverse integration

For more complex scenarios, agents can share information through Dataverse or other data stores, allowing for persistent context sharing across multiple interactions.

↘️ Child agent: Application Intake Agent

Let's start building our multi-agent hiring system. Our first specialist will be the Application Intake Agent - a child agent responsible for processing incoming resumes and candidate information.

🤝Application Intake Agent responsibilities

  • Parse resume content from PDFs provided via interactive chat (In a future mission you'll learn how to process resumes autonomously).
  • Extract structured data (name, skills, experience, education)
  • Match candidates to open roles based on qualifications and cover letter
  • Store candidate information in Dataverse for later processing
  • Deduplicate applications to avoid creating the same candidate twice, match to existing records using the email address extracted from the resume.

⭐ Why this should be a child agent

The Application Intake Agent fits perfectly as a child agent because:

  • It's specialized for document processing and data extraction
  • It doesn't need separate publishing
  • It's part of our overall hiring solution managed by the same team
  • It focuses on a specific trigger (new resume received) and is invoked from the Hiring Agent.

🔀 Connected agent: Interview Prep Agent

Our second specialist will be the Interview Prep Agent - a connected agent that helps create comprehensive interview materials and evaluates candidate responses.

🤝 Interview Prep Agent responsibilities

  • Create interview packs with company information, role requirements, and evaluation criteria
  • Generate interview questions tailored to specific roles and candidate backgrounds
  • Answer general questions about the job roles and applications for stakeholder communication

⭐ Why this should be a connected agent

The Interview Prep Agent works better as a connected agent because:

  • The talent acquisition team might want to use it independently across multiple hiring processes
  • It needs its own knowledge base of interview best practices and evaluation criteria
  • Different hiring managers might want to customize its behavior for their teams
  • It could be reused for internal positions, not just external hiring

3.1.4 Configure Resume Upload agent flow

Agents can't perform any actions without being given tools or topics.

We're using Agent Flow tools rather than Topics for the Upload Resume step because this multi-step backend process requires deterministic execution and integration with external systems. While Topics are best for guiding the conversational dialog, Agent Flows provide the structured automation needed to reliably handle file processing, data validation, and database upserts (insert new or update existing) without depending on user interaction.
